Transaction 30c985714d6fa8e714da4370e679d99bf39a98284094bfe16e3556385ea26ecd
1 Input
1 Output
-
30c985714d6fa8e714da4370e679d99bf39a98284094bfe16e3556385ea26ecd:0
- value
- 38700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96f6d1a671dc936c8d2bf86d72d3222dd294d2ce OP_EQUAL
- address
- 3FTExbiQT32mbeamjeisGTmPRT64wPwjNA